public class PEDomainsManager extends RepositoryManager 
    implements DomainsManager
{
    /**
     * i18n strings manager object
     */
    private static final StringManager strMgr = 
        StringManager.getManager(PEDomainsManager.class);
    private static final String NAME_DELIMITER = ",";
    
    /* These properties are public interfaces, handle with care */
    public static final String PROFILEPROPERTY_DOMAINXML_STYLESHEETS = "domain.xml.style-sheets";
    public static final String PROFILEPROPERTY_DOMAINXML_TOKENVALUES = "domain.xml.token-values";
    /* These properties are public interfaces, handle with care */
    
    public PEDomainsManager()
    {
        super();
    }
    
    //PE does not require that an admin user / password is available at start-domain time.
    //SE/SEE does require it.
    public BitSet getDomainFlags()
    {
        BitSet bs = new BitSet();        
        bs.set(DomainConfig.K_FLAG_START_DOMAIN_NEEDS_ADMIN_USER, false);
        return bs;
    }
    
    public void validateDomain(DomainConfig domainConfig, boolean domainExists)
        throws DomainException
    {
        try {
            checkRepository(domainConfig, domainExists, domainExists);
        } catch (RepositoryException ex) {
            throw new DomainException(ex);
        }
    }

    /*
    public void validateAdminUserAndPassword(DomainConfig domainConfig) 
        throws DomainException
    {
        try {
            validateAdminUserAndPassword(domainConfig, getDomainUser(domainConfig),
                getDomainPasswordClear(domainConfig));
        } catch (RepositoryException ex) {
            throw new DomainException(ex);
        }
    }
    */
    public void validateMasterPassword(DomainConfig domainConfig) 
        throws DomainException
    {
        try {
            validateMasterPassword(domainConfig, getMasterPasswordClear(domainConfig));
        } catch (RepositoryException ex) {
            throw new DomainException(ex);
        }
    }
    
    public void createDomain(DomainConfig domainConfig) 
        throws DomainException
    {
        PEFileLayout layout = getFileLayout(domainConfig);
        
        try {
            new RepositoryNameValidator(strMgr.getString("domainsRoot")).
                    checkValidXmlToken(
                        layout.getRepositoryRootDir().getAbsolutePath());
            layout.createRepositoryRoot();        
            new PEDomainConfigValidator().validate(domainConfig);
            checkRepository(domainConfig, false);
        } catch (Exception ex) {
            throw new DomainException(ex);
        }
        
        try {            
            String masterPassword = getMasterPasswordClear(domainConfig);
            layout.createRepositoryDirectories();
            createDomainXml(domainConfig);
            createDomainXmlEvents(domainConfig);
            //createScripts(domainConfig);
            createServerPolicyFile(domainConfig);
            createAdminKeyFile(domainConfig, getDomainUser(domainConfig), 
                getDomainPasswordClear(domainConfig));
            createKeyFile(domainConfig, getDomainUser(domainConfig),
                getDomainPasswordClear(domainConfig));
            createAppClientContainerXml(domainConfig);
            createIndexFile(domainConfig);
            createDefaultWebXml(domainConfig);
            createLoginConf(domainConfig);
            createWssServerConfig(domainConfig);
            createWssServerConfigOld(domainConfig);
            createSSLCertificateDatabase(domainConfig, masterPassword);                                     
            changeMasterPasswordInMasterPasswordFile(domainConfig, masterPassword, 
                saveMasterPassword(domainConfig));
            createPasswordAliasKeystore(domainConfig, masterPassword);
            createLoggingProperties(domainConfig);
            //createTimerWal(domainConfig);
            //createTimerDbn(domainConfig);
            //createMQInstance(domainConfig);
            //createJBIInstance(getDefaultInstance(), domainConfig);
            //if (layout.getDerbyEjbTimerSqlFile().exists()) //will be cleaned up once derby integrates, 05/19/2005
                //handleDerby(domainConfig);
            setPermissions(domainConfig);
        } catch (DomainException de) {
            //rollback
            FileUtils.liquidate(getDomainDir(domainConfig));
            throw de;
        } catch (Exception ex) {
            //rollback
            FileUtils.liquidate(getDomainDir(domainConfig));
            throw new DomainException(ex);
        }
    }
